Class WopiClientManager

  • All Implemented Interfaces:
    org.silverpeas.core.wbe.WbeClientManager

    @Service
    public class WopiClientManager
    extends Object
    implements org.silverpeas.core.wbe.WbeClientManager
    Author:
    silveryocha
    • Constructor Detail

      • WopiClientManager

        public WopiClientManager()
    • Method Detail

      • isEnabled

        public boolean isEnabled()
        Specified by:
        isEnabled in interface org.silverpeas.core.wbe.WbeClientManager
      • isHandled

        public boolean isHandled​(org.silverpeas.core.wbe.WbeFile file)
        Specified by:
        isHandled in interface org.silverpeas.core.wbe.WbeClientManager
      • prepareEditionWith

        public Optional<WopiEdition> prepareEditionWith​(org.silverpeas.core.wbe.WbeUser user,
                                                        org.silverpeas.core.wbe.WbeFile file)
        Specified by:
        prepareEditionWith in interface org.silverpeas.core.wbe.WbeClientManager
      • getAdministrationUrl

        public Optional<String> getAdministrationUrl()
        Specified by:
        getAdministrationUrl in interface org.silverpeas.core.wbe.WbeClientManager
      • getName

        public String getName​(String language)
        Specified by:
        getName in interface org.silverpeas.core.wbe.WbeClientManager
      • clear

        public void clear()
        Specified by:
        clear in interface org.silverpeas.core.wbe.WbeClientManager